What's your take on the these cases specifically comparing the Griffin Wave to the Seidio II and the ifrogz luxe?

I'm guessing you've used all three. :cool:
 
What's your take on the these cases specifically comparing the Griffin Wave to the Seidio II and the ifrogz luxe?

I'm guessing you've used all three. :cool:

Hey there,

Yes I've used and gave them all a test for a few days. I like the feel of the Wave case but it is the thickest out of all the cases. Not really good material either. The color flakes off (and i baby these cases and phone). It is now stored away. (got it at TJ MAXX for $7 for 2 cases, so I don't care :D)

Now the Innocase and Luxe are 2 thin feeling cases. Both feel great in the hand and the material is very well built. LOVE that these 2 are lines with felt in the inside. Phone slides in smoothly. Cutouts are perfect on both. As much as I like these 2 cases, I am sticking with my Charcoal Incase Slider full time.

The Innocase (with its tabs to slide in) is much easier to take apart than the Luxe. If you dock your phone like I do, the Luxe is just a pain to take apart because the tabs are so fragile. My Anti-Glare protector is aligned perfect and it still caused tiny bubbles on the bottom. It wasn't much, but it took a few days for the screen protector to go back to normal. The Innocase didn't have this problem.

See the pic

DSC_0724.jpg


Also, the extra cutout around the volume rocker bugged me. I knew about it, but wanted to see it for myself

DSC_0705.jpg


So, out of the 3, this is how I would rank them

1. Innocase
2. Luxe
3. Wave

Hope this helped ;)
